When it comes to museums to visit, the Smithsonian in Washington DC is one of the best. From captivating exhibits on natural history to thought-provoking displays of art and culture, the Smithsonian offers a wealth of knowledge and inspiration for visitors of all ages. Here, I’ve listed the top ten Smithsonian museums that I think are worth a look.
National Museum of Natural History: Step into a world of wonder at the National Museum of Natural History, home to millions of specimens spanning the breadth of Earth's history. This museum offers a fascinating glimpse into the natural world from insects, ancient artifacts from Egypt, and fossils.
National Air and Space Museum: Take flight at the National Air and Space Museum, where the history of aviation and space exploration comes alive. Marvel at iconic aircraft such as the Wright Brothers’ plane, the Apollo 11 command module, and other artifacts like moon rocks and spacesuits.
National Museum of American History: Delve into the heart of American culture at the National Museum of American History. From the Star-Spangled Banner to Abraham Lincoln's top hat, this museum chronicles the nation's triumphs and challenges. There’s a bunch of entertainment artifacts as well including Dorothy’s ruby slippers and the first Kermit the frog puppet.
National Museum of African American History and Culture: Explore the African American experience at the National Museum of African American History and Culture. Through powerful exhibitions and immersive storytelling, this museum illuminates the contributions and struggles of African Americans throughout history. There are also exhibits here about African American culture in sports, music and movies.
National Portrait Gallery: Encounter the faces of history at the National Portrait Gallery, where portraits of notable figures come to life. From presidents to pop icons, this museum offers a unique perspective on the individuals who have shaped the course of American history.
Smithsonian American Art Museum: Celebrate the diversity of American creativity at the Smithsonian American Art Museum. With works ranging from colonial portraits to contemporary installations, this museum showcases the evolution of American art.
National Zoo: Get up close and personal with wildlife at the National Zoo, a haven for animal lovers of all ages. Animals seen here include elephants, cheetahs, orangutans, and more!
National Museum of the American Indian: Honor the heritage of Native Americans at the National Museum of the American Indian. The museum has some of the world’s largest collection of Native artifacts including art, photos, headdresses, outfits, and more.
Smithsonian Castle: Here is the main visitors centre with many interactive displays and maps to look at. You can also look at the tomb of James Smithson, the founding donor and namesake of the Smithsonian.
National Postal Museum: Discover the history and innovation of the postal service at the National Postal Museum. From 1914 to 1986, this museum used to be the City Post Office Building and served as Washington DC’s official post office. Now it offers a fascinating glimpse into the role of mail from looking at stamps, postal transportation services and more!
